AHEPAPENELOPE 35 II INC, founded in 2007, is a small nonprofit in the Housing & Shelter sector that reported $425K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ue grew 14%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ion. Expenses of $497K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 17% operating deficit.

Mission

THE CORPORATION WAS ORGANIZED TO CONSTRUCT, OWN, AND OPERATE AN AFFORDABLE HOUSING APARTMENT COMMUNITY.
